Mesothelioma Attorneys

A mesothelioma lawyer can help families and patients make a claim to make asbestos companies accountable for their negligence. These lawsuits could result in significant settlements.

Some companies offer a no-cost assessment of the case to determine if a victim is able to receive compensation. They can also help veterans in filing VA claims. These claims can assist them to receive benefits in the form of healthcare and money.

The type of mesothelioma case you file will determine you will receive compensation. You can make a claim for personal injury if you or someone else you loved was diagnosed with malignant mesothelioma, or a wrongful death claim if someone close to you passed away due to asbestos exposure. Your lawyer can help learn about the various types and decide which one is best for you.

In addition to assisting you in filing mesothelioma-related lawsuits, an experienced attorney will also be able to assist with other concerns like finding an asbestos specialist or determining whether you are eligible for trust funds. It is difficult to sue asbestos firms since many have filed for bankruptcy protection. They may have established trust funds to compensate victims. A mesothelioma attorney can guide you through the bankruptcy process and determine if trusts can compensate you.

Mesothelioma is a fatal cancer that affects lungs' internal linings, may make breathing difficult and decrease life longevity. The asbestos fibers used in a number of common materials before 2000 are the cause. A mesothelioma claim patient may be entitled to compensation which will pay for medical expenses and improve the quality of their life.

There is no cure for Mesothelioma (or any other asbestos-related illness), treatment options can prolong the life of a patient and offer comfort to their loved ones. As soon as is possible, asbestos victims should contact an experienced mesothelioma attorney. They must ensure they don't miss the statute of limitations deadlines, which vary from state to state. A mesothelioma lawyer will be in a position to review the background of the victim's employer and asbestos exposure data and assist them to file the proper documentation on time.

Mesothelioma lawyers can also help patients determine if their case is a good candidate for a trust fund claim or a lawsuit on its own. A trust fund claim allows the victim to be compensated through mesothelioma funds that are set up by the government or private company. Individual mesothelioma lawsuits are filed by the victim's family members. These claims are filed to make asbestos companies accountable for exposing asbestos-related victims to asbestos.
